Technical Field
The utility model relates to an electrical equipment's technical field specifically is an electrical control cabinet convenient to remove.
Background
The electrical control cabinet is formed by assembling switch equipment, measuring instruments, protective electrical appliances and auxiliary equipment in a closed or semi-closed metal cabinet or on a screen according to the electrical wiring requirements, and the arrangement of the electrical control cabinet meets the requirement of normal operation of an electric power system, is convenient to overhaul and does not endanger the safety of people and surrounding equipment. In normal operation, the circuit can be switched on or off by means of a manual or automatic switch. When the fault or abnormal operation occurs, the circuit is cut off or an alarm is given by the aid of the protective electric appliance. For example, the patent of CN180813418B describes an electrical control cabinet, which includes a cabinet body and a base, and the electrical control cabinet in the application text can be fixed in only one place and is not convenient to move, so that an electrical control cabinet which is convenient to move is needed.
